Antawn Jamison's Palatial Bethesda Mansion Hits the Market
UrbanTurf has learned that Antawn Jamison’s sprawling Bethesda home is currently on the market.
Jamison, the NBA all-star forward who was recently traded from the Washington Wizards to the Cleveland Cavaliers, was one of the lone bright spots during the Wizard’s losing and controversy-ridden season.
At 14,000 square feet, Jamison’s home, now listed for the tidy sum of $4.15 million, is an appropriate size for a 6’9” power forward. The mansion has the usual trappings for a professional athlete making about $12 million a year including a movie theater, four-car garage, wine cellar, and of course an elevator because 11 years in the NBA can take a toll on a man’s knees. There is also a poker room in the basement where one has to wonder if Gilbert Arenas ever sat down and played a few hands.
What is truly remarkable about the property is the over-sized nature of most of the rooms. The kitchen has enough room for a living room-like seating area, the master suite is enormous and sadly, the owner’s closet looks larger than most bedrooms this writer has lived in. See what we mean below.
